Summary

Overview

Design, implement, and maintain infrastructure platforms for delivering applications. To build and manage scalable, reliable, and reusable platforms, tools, and environments for application development, deployment, and operations. Perform work associated with IT infrastructure and systems administration to include installation, configuration, administration, support and maintenance of IT software and hardware systems, IT data/voice network systems, and internal databases. Develop information technology strategies, polices and plans. Ensure performance and resource availability of computers and other IT systems. Growing an understanding of business needs and objectives. Solve a range of mostly straightforward problems with some increased scope and complexity. Developing professional with basic skill set and proficiency with procedures and techniques.

Responsibilities
  • Respond to incidents and determine preventative solutions
  • Troubleshoot complex reliability and performance issues
  • Participate in 24x7 on-call rotation
  • Automate manual processes, evolve monitoring tools, and develop technical documentation
  • Support a highly available and large-scale environment
  • Lead integration of other Navy Federal Enterprise technologies
  • Research, evaluate, recommend, and implement solutions that align with business needs and objectives
  • Use holistic knowledge of all products in the information technology ecosystem to help plan how new systems will be built and integrated
  • Review solutions to ensure alignment with customer objectives, organization guidelines/benchmarks and industry best practices
  • Create operational artifacts, play/run-books and Service Level Agreement/Objective documents
  • Provide technical assistance (swarm/pair) routinely with other engineers
  • Identify potential problems in design, quality, or operation and initiate discussions/corrective action
  • Identify opportunities to effectively mitigate risk and improve performance and functionality
  • Drive system testing including evaluation, verification & validation activities
  • Install, maintain, configure, and monitor systems infrastructure and container infrastructure on a widely distributed network
  • Provide forward thinking technical expertise in current and emerging technologies, trends and practices
  • Perform other duties as assigned

Qualifications
  • Experienced in supporting and developing with a Configuration Management Enterprise tool (e.g. Ansible Automation Platform)
  • 2-5 years of experience in function
  • Experienced in developing with Infrastructure Management tool (e.g. Terraform)
  • Experienced in supporting an Infrastructure Management Enterprise tool (e.g. Terraform Enterprise)
  • Experienced in supporting an Enterprise Tool for Container Management (e.g. OpenShift, Tanzu, Kubernetes)
  • Experienced in developing and utilizing Continuous Integration/Deployment pipelines (e.g. Jenkins, Concourse, GitHub Actions, Tekton)
  • Experienced in programing languages (e.g. Python, Go, Javascript)
  • Developing custom scripts or applications to automate systems implementation, configuration, or management
  • Agile software development practices
  • Understanding of Networking protocols and standard network architectures
  • Working knowledge of engineering discipline
  • Advanced Understanding of end-to-end IT processes
  • Advanced research, analytical, and problem-solving skills
  • Advanced collaboration, critical thinking, and presentation skills
  • Effective organizational, planning and time management skills
  • Effective skill exercising initiative and using good judgment to make sound decisions
  • Effective skill guiding and training less experienced staff
  • Bachelor's Degree in Computer Science or similar field, or the equivalent combination of training, education, and experience

About Navy Federal Credit Union

MAKE OUR MISSION YOUR PASSION

In all we do at Navy Federal Credit Union, we are guided by one strong focus: our mission to serve our members. Each of us brings our own unique talents, ideas, and perspectives on life, finding innovative ways to provide our members with what they need.


Navy Federal is the world's largest credit union, with more than 15 million members, $190 billion in assets and 25,000+ employees. Throughout campuses in Vienna, VA; Winchester, VA; Pensacola, FL and San Diego, CA, as well as more than 380 branches, we serve the Armed Forces, Department of Defense, Veterans and their families with world-class financial products and services.

Navy Federal provides much more than a job. We provide a meaningful career experience, including a culture that is energized, engaged and committed; and fierce appreciation for our teams, who are rewarded with highly competitive pay and generous benefits and perks.

Our approach to careers is simple yet powerful: Make our mission your passion.

Mission: As a member-owned and not-for-profit credit union, Navy Federal's mission is to always put members first. Each area of the credit union operates with the same purpose in mind: making members' financial goals the top priority. We're honored to serve those who serve: DoD and Coast Guard Active Duty, Veterans, retirees, civilians and their families.
